I was looking to buy one as well. Then I learned my local auto parts store (in this case Advance Auto) has one that I can use for free.

Personally, I wouldn't bother beyond that. You'll get the codes you need. The onboard LED on the scanner will tell you what the codes mean in English. Then you can come home and then fix it.

Free, after all, is a great price. They do it because you're very likely to come back to them and buy their parts and other goodies. You've saved yourself at least $70 for a basic scanner that you'll use once every 3 years.
